AQA GCSE Spanish — Specification 8698

Four skills. AQA GCSE Spanish assessed across every one of them.

AQA GCSE Spanish (8698) is examined across four discrete components: Listening, Speaking, Reading, and Writing. Content is drawn from three themes spanning 12 sub-topics, from daily routines and travel to global sustainability. Foundation tier targets grades 1 to 5; Higher tier targets grades 4 to 9.

Listening (Paper 1)25% of total marks; 35 min Foundation, 45 min Higher

Speaking (Paper 2)25% of total marks; role-play, photo card, general conversation

Reading (Paper 3)25% of total marks; 45 min Foundation, 60 min Higher

Writing (Paper 4)25% of total marks; translation into Spanish plus extended writing tasks

Three content themesIdentity and Culture, Local and Global, Global Dimension

How Does the AQA GCSE Grading System Work?

AQA GCSE Spanish uses the 9 to 1 numerical scale, where 9 is the highest grade achievable. Grades 9 to 4 are broadly equivalent to the old A* to C pass range.

AQA GCSE Spanish (specification 8698) divides marks equally across four skills: Listening, Speaking, Reading, and Writing each carry 25% of the total grade. Students in the Gulf frequently underperform in Speaking, because the photo card and role-play tasks in Paper 2 require rehearsed spontaneity that a classroom rarely builds.


The Writing paper demands translation from English into Spanish as well as a 90-word and 150-word extended response. AQA mark schemes reward accurate use of three tenses, a variety of structures, and opinions with justifications. These are teachable patterns, but they require drilling against real past-paper mark schemes, not generic vocabulary lists.

Does my child sit both Foundation and Higher tier papers?

No. AQA GCSE Spanish students are entered for either Foundation (grades 1 to 5) or Higher (grades 4 to 9) tier. The entry decision is made before the exam. Your tutor will help you decide which tier gives your child the best chance of their target grade.

How is the AQA GCSE Spanish Speaking paper assessed?

Paper 2 Speaking is assessed by your child's own teacher and moderated by AQA. It consists of a role-play, a photo card task, and a general conversation across two of the three AQA themes. Talimat tutors rehearse all three tasks to mark scheme band descriptors.

Do Talimat tutors cover all three AQA Spanish themes?

Yes. Sessions cover Theme 1 (Identity and Culture), Theme 2 (Local Area, Holiday, and Travel), and Theme 3 (School, Future Plans, and Global Dimension), mapped to the 12 AQA sub-topics across Foundation and Higher tier.

Can a tutor help with the Writing translation task?

Yes. Paper 4 Writing includes a passage translated from English into Spanish, worth 12 marks. Tutors work through past-paper translations with live mark scheme comparison so students understand exactly where accuracy points are won and lost.

Is there coursework or a project in AQA GCSE Spanish?

There is no written coursework or NEA component. All four assessments are terminal exams or a teacher-conducted speaking assessment. There is no separate practical endorsement for languages.
